DALE - The second-ranked Dale Lady Pirates outscored 10th-ranked Amber-Pocassett 17-5 in the first quarter and cruised to a 51-35 victory in a girls high school basketball clash Friday night.
Brenna Burnett poured in a game-leading 19 points and Kaylee Wilkins added 15 for the Lady Pirates, who kept their perfect record intact at 3-0.
Also contributing big for Dale was Linlee Blevins, who knocked down three 3-pointers and finished with nine points. Kendra Steward and Samantha Berry chipped in four points apiece for the winners.
“We did a great job in the first quarter in jumping on them,” said Lady Pirate head coach Benny Burnett. “Linlee hit two big 3s to start the game and hit another in the third quarter. Kaylee also had a 3 in the first quarter. They (Am-Po) were doubling down defensively on Brenna in the first quarter. Linlee and Kaylee did a good job hitting the 3s. Kendra did a great job on the boards and our freshman Samantha scored two big buckets in the second quarter when we got into some foul trouble.”
Jessi Treadway led Am-Po with nine points, Whitney Henderson followed with eight and Michelle Olsen ended up with seven.
In the boys game, Tuner Coon and Jimmy Doolin each tossed in 18 points to fuel the Pirates to a 67-32 rout of Am-Po.
Coon was a perfect 8-of-8 from the free-throw line while Dollin sank two 3-pointers for Dale, which also improved to 3-0 on the season.
Darin Greene followed with eight points for the winners and Evan Anderson chipped in six.
The Pirates jumped out to a 20-8 advantage after one quarter and led 32-14 at halftime. Dale’s lead swelled to 51-22 after three quarters.
Dale’s next action will be Tuesday at home against Roff.
